The cheapest way to get from Edinburgh to Jersey Airport (JER) is to train and fly which costs $90 - $280 and takes 3h 52m.
The fastest way to get from Edinburgh to Jersey Airport (JER) is to fly which takes 3h 7m and costs $85 - $270.
The distance between Edinburgh and Jersey Airport (JER) is 765 km.
The best way to get from Edinburgh to Jersey Airport (JER) without a car is to train and car ferry which takes 18h 44m and costs $280 - $650.
It takes approximately 3h 7m to get from Edinburgh to Jersey Airport (JER), including transfers.
